My HOA is $520 per month, but that includes water, sewer and trash. In addition, we have a nice gym and a rooftop common area. I also get two parking spaces in a secure, gated lot right downtown. I do not have to do any landscaping or lawn maintenance. Never have to replace a roof. The fees also maintain the elevators (regular and freight), meaning no stairs. Most importantly, to me anyway, is that our building is spotless, as we have the cleaning crew out at least twice per week. I’ve lived in some apartments that were not well maintained and it showed.

You know why they come from "non-wild" environments, right? Because they are born in captivity. Why on Earth would there be a "non-wild" elephant otherwise? What an utterly ridiculous statement. Zoo animals are bred, bought, sold and rented.

Zoos have very little to do with conservation. That's a myth. On average, a zoo donates roughly 3-5% of its revenue to conservation efforts. Last year, the Indianapolis Zoo brought in just under $60 million dollars and 6.7% went to "education and conservation." They don't even separate conservation from education because the numbers are so low. On the contrary, the World Wide Fund for Nature (formerly the World Wildlife Fund) spent 82.78% of its $485 million in revenue on education (31.41%) and conservation (51.37%). The damage that zoos do isn't worth the so-called efforts they put into conservation. It's just propaganda. It's like when soda companies take part in health initiatives, but also lobby against public health bills. There are actual organizations that do conservation work... zoos are not those organizations.

In relation to downtown, it depends on specifics. The higher up, as in floor level, the less outside noise you’ll hear. Window position matters, too. I live on a busy street, but I’m in the back of my building, so I don’t hear the street since my window faces another building. Also, I own a condo, which is worlds apart from renting. We have longterm owners and bylaws, and most people adhere to those bylaws. It’s not like an apartment full of frat kids. And, obviously, it does depend on your neighbors. I had an obnoxious neighbor next to me who was renting a unit until the owner was able to sell. That’s the good thing about the bylaws, though. You can do more than in an apartment and that renter was forced out within a few months. Furthermore, after that, our bylaws were changed to greatly reduce the amount of units that can be rented out, so it’s almost all owners now. Anyway, I’m just sharing this, because if I could start all over, I would have bought instead of rent for my first seven years downtown.
